Output 3b676a8aefbe65239543fc967426dd2c68cdfdba10f2b3a57cdd66837b82c780:3

value
1142131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c6edd0e366a2b88346ee7ba5be689818410eb8 OP_EQUAL
address
3B4T9wL38FoMMfXn8Q1gadSqg3tvVaaLp2
transaction
3b676a8aefbe65239543fc967426dd2c68cdfdba10f2b3a57cdd66837b82c780
spent
true